Choosing between a transfer helper and a new helper can impact how smoothly your household adjusts to the new arrangement.

Transfer Helpers

  • Already based in Singapore
  • Can begin work quickly (within one to two weeks)
  • Experienced with local culture and routines
  • Available for direct interviews and references

New Helpers

  • Arrive from their home country
  • Require four to eight weeks for processing
  • Often more open to learning and long-term training
  • Suitable if you prefer to shape work habits from scratch

Factors to Consider

Think about your urgency, budget, and willingness to train. If you need help immediately, a transfer helper may be ideal. If you want to build a long-term working relationship, a new helper might be a better fit.
